Domino 9 und frühere Versionen > ND8: Entwicklung
@Formular beenden
Klafu:
Hallo,
gibt es im @Forumlar auch einen Befehl, das @Formular-Script zu beenden?
Vegleichbar mit Continue = False oder Exit Sub ?
Gruß
Chris
kamaluq:
Hallo,
Continue = False gibt es scheinbar nicht. Dafür kannst du mit @Return() vorzeitig aussteigen. Macht sich in riesigen Selectionformeln super.
lg
Klafu:
Hallo,
danke für die Antwort. Wenn ich @Return("") in einer If-Abfrage verwende, dann wird aber nicht das ganze Formel-Skript beendet.
Verwende ich es falsch oder gibts da nicht was anderes als "Ausstiegspunkt"?
Gruß
cebolina:
Hallo Chris,
ich verwende @Return i.d.R. etwa so:
@If(<Bedingung1> ; @Return("") ; "") ;
@If(<Bedingung2> ; @Return("") ; "") ;
...
Gruß
Stefan
Klafu:
Hallo Stefan,
okay, das heißt aber, dass somit nur die IF-Schleife abegebrochen wird, sonst nichts.
Ich würde aber das ganze Script beenden wollen.
Ein Beispiel:
antwort := @Prompt([YesNo],"Test"; "test")
@if(antwort = 0 & @getfiel("Feld")="";Skript komplett beenden-nur wie?; "")
*hier kommen noch einige Script zeilen*
Muss ich dann das ganze script in eine lange if-Schleife umwandeln, damit ich das am Anfang abfragen kann?
Gruß
Navigation
[0] Themen-Index
[#] Nächste Seite
Zur normalen Ansicht wechseln